Winery Land Types in Oklahoma

    Stoney-Fine Sandy Loam

    • This soil type found in the eastern portion of Oklahoma is composed of heavy amounts of stone, fine sand and clay. According to the Wine Geeks website, decaying organic matter trapped in the clay allows for a nutrient rich grape growing environment. This type of soil is in the Black Sheep Winery & Vineyard location in the Poteau River Valley. The vineyard is able to support a number of varietals from the hearty Cabernet to the semi-sweet Riesling and Chardonnay.

    Gravelly Loam

    • The southeastern corner of Oklahoma is dominated by gravelly loam, a soil type of volcanic origin also found in the wine-rich Napa Valley in California. Gravelly loam drains well, allowing roots to penetrate deep and take advantage of nutrients stored underneath the top layer of soil. This area of Oklahoma is home to the Girls Gone Wine Winery & Vineyard in Broken Bow, OK. The winery sells a handful of dry reds and blush varietals with several sweeter fruit type wines such as blueberry, green apple and strawberry also available.

    Pure Loam

    • The central part of Oklahoma is characterized by a pure loam soil. Sand, silt and clay occur in equal parts with this soil type, allowing for a controllable growing environment. This area is home to the Native Spirits Winery which sits near Thunderbird National Park in Norman, OK. The wines offered at the establishment are a testament to the strength of the soil as Native Spirits displays varietals including Merlot, Pinot Noir, Shiraz, Sauvignon Blanc and Chardonnay.
